   I'm using G88 to do UHF calculations with a large basis set on some alkali
 oxides.  I'm feeling out a reaction path using single-point calculations
 (optimizations to come later.)  Some of these single points give me a
 convergence failure in SCF, although an energy is reported first.
 1)  Does this energy have any meaning?
 2)  Why should one geometry converge, while another, differing only by the
 C_inf_v symmetry being broken (180 -> 179.9 degrees) does not?  The energies
 are identical.  Sometimes the nonlinear version will converge where the linear
 did not.
 3)  Can I work around this problem and still have useful results?  Is there
 some method a bit less sweeping than the SLEAZY keyword for getting SCF
 convergence?  Unfortunately, I can't afford to do SCF=qc -- they take too long
 and often don't converge anyway.
